I’ll admit it—I went to the Mamma Mia! musical in London mostly because my mum wouldn’t stop singing “Dancing Queen” around the house. But sitting there under those old theatre lights, I got swept up way faster than I expected. There was this hum in the air before it even started, people rustling their programs and whispering about which ABBA song would come first. The curtain went up and suddenly we were all somewhere else—a Greek island, sunlit and messy, with Donna belting out her troubles. I didn’t expect to laugh so much at some of the lines (the guy behind me actually snorted during “Money Money Money”).

Our seats were decent—close enough to see every grin and raised eyebrow on stage, but not so close you felt like part of the wedding party. The cast had this way of pulling everyone in; by the time they hit “The Winner Takes It All,” you could feel half the crowd holding their breath. There were kids a few rows over who knew every word, which made me smile even more. And honestly, hearing “Mamma Mia!” live with a full band is just different—it’s louder, brighter, a bit chaotic in the best way.

Leaving the theatre after two hours of pure ABBA was kind of surreal. You step back into London’s night air still humming “Voulez Vous,” dodging puddles and streetlights while everyone around you grins like they’ve just been let in on some big secret. I still think about that feeling—how music can make strangers feel like friends for a couple hours. If you’re looking for a proper London theatre night (with all those famous songs), this is it.
